This print showcases "The Tale of Peter and Fevronia of Murom" a masterpiece created by an anonymous Russian Master at the end of the 19th century. The artwork, found in the esteemed collection of the State Open-air Museum Kirillo-Belozersky Monastery, beautifully captures the essence of Russian folk art and graphic arts. In this vibrant colour lithograph, we are transported into a world where biblical mythology intertwines with allegory and literature. The tale revolves around Peter and Fevronia, two legendary figures from Murom who symbolize love, devotion, and resilience. Their story has become an integral part of Russian folklore.
